Azole-N-acetonitrile derivatives were utilized as synthons for an ambident carbonyl moiety via a strategy relying upon sequential base-mediated S NAr substitution of a 2-halo heterocycle, in situ oxidation, and amine displacement. This strategy allows prompt and efficient synthesis of N-containing heteroaryl amides directly from the corresponding halides via a one-pot process.
